Discover Spain

Spain is a country of striking contrasts and deep regional identities. From the art-filled streets of Barcelona and the grand boulevards of Madrid to the white villages of Andalusia and the dramatic cliffs of the northern coast, each corner offers a distinct experience. Gastronomy is a central part of the culture — markets, tapas bars and fine-dining restaurants coexist, showcasing regional specialties and world-class wines. The country also offers varied outdoor experiences: the Camino de Santiago and Picos de Europa for walkers, ski resorts in the Pyrenees and Sierra Nevada in winter, and sun-drenched beaches in the Balearic and Canary Islands. Efficient transport links make it easy to combine city breaks with countryside or coastal escapes.

Tips to travel to Spain

Best time to go

Late spring (May–June) and early autumn (September–October) offer pleasant weather and fewer crowds.

Payments and tips

Carry some cash for small markets and neighborhood cafés. Tipping is appreciated but often modest in restaurants.

Local Food

Try paella in Valencia, jamón ibérico in Extremadura/Andalusia, and pintxos in the Basque Country.

Festivities

Major festivities include Semana Santa (Holy Week), San Fermín (Running of the Bulls) in Pamplona, La Tomatina in Buñol and numerous local summer festivals and ferias.

General Recommendations for Spain

  • Avoid inland areas in August if you want to escape extreme heat.
  • Learn a few basic Spanish phrases — locals appreciate the effort.
  • Public transport is reliable and affordable across cities and regions.
  • Many small shops and businesses close for a short siesta in the early afternoon.

Climate in Spain

Spain's climate is diverse due to its geography. Much of the interior and southeastern areas have a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ild, wetter winters. Northern coastal regions (Galicia, Asturias, Cantabria, Basque Country) have an oceanic climate with cooler temperatures and more rainfall year-round. Mountain ranges (Pyrenees, Sierra Nevada, Cantabrian Mountains) have alpine conditions — cold, snowy winters and cool summers. The Canary Islands enjoy a subtropical climate with mild temperatures year-round. Note: Daylight Saving Time is observed — mainland Spain shifts to CEST (UTC+02:00) in summer while the Canary Islands shift to WEST (UTC+01:00).

What to do in Spain

Sagrada Família

Barcelona

Antoni Gaudí’s monumental basilica — book tickets in advance and consider visiting early morning or late afternoon to avoid the biggest crowds.

Alhambra

Granada

A breathtaking Moorish palace and gardens. Reserve timed-entry tickets and wander the Albaicín quarter for great views.

Camino de Santiago

Northern Spain (various routes)

Historic pilgrimage routes culminating in Santiago de Compostela; choose a stage of the route if you don’t walk the entire trail.

Ibiza beaches & nightlife

Balearic Islands

World-famous clubs and beautiful coves — peak season is summer; for a quieter visit choose shoulder months.

Park Güell

Barcelona

Colorful public park by Gaudí with city views; ticketed entry limits numbers, so prebook.

Ciutat de les Arts i les Ciències

Valencia

Modern architectural complex with museums, an aquarium and cultural spaces — great for families and design lovers.

Prado Museum

Madrid

One of Europe’s leading art museums with masterpieces by Velázquez, Goya and more — arrive early or use a guided tour.

Donostia / San Sebastián pintxos crawl

Basque Country

Sample high-quality small plates across local bars; best experienced with a leisurely pace and local recommendations.
